The Diamondsutra's' Logic of Not And a Critique of Katz's Contextualism: Toward a Non-dualist Philosophy

Rate this book
Nagatomo (comparative philosophy and East Asian Buddhism, Temple U.) presents two essays--The Diamondsutra's Logic of Not, and A Critique of Katz' Contextualism--in order to work toward what is philosophically necessary to envision holistic non-dualism. More specifically, he proposes a non-dualistic, non-egological scheme as a framework within which to re-examine how the self understands itself, how it understands others, and how it understands its intra-ecological relationship with nature. Steven T. Katz is a contemporary analytical philosopher. Annotation ©2006 Book News, Inc., Portland, OR (booknews.com)
